As MLB.com Toms Tango has detailed, when looking at players who have played multiple positions, outfielders consistently throw about 3 mph higher than themselves at shortstop and third, 7 mph higher than at second, and 10 mph than they are at first base. Arm Strength (ARM) Definition Arm Strength is defined as the maximum velocity of any throw made by a fielder -- with the max velocity always being at the release point, due to physics. Given that there is no rulebook definition of "a throw where the player is trying hard," and many non-competitive lobs are captured, we have elected to take the average of the top portion of a player's throws. Playing for the Cleveland Indians minor league team in the Pacific Coast League in 1956, Colavito threw a ball from home plate 436 feet, watching it land well beyond the centerfield wall.
